Hi

Can some of you give me explanations about Front and Rear cylinder AFR that we can record in Datamaster ?
the values are always very rich, sometimes near 10:1 and I don't understand why ....
Bike is running fine and mileage is good...

Not all of the values that the ECM puts out are real all of the time. So you can and will see numbers that seem out of line that are out of line and by the same token you can see numbers that look good but really mean nothing. Some of these are used by the ECM and some are not at all but you need to know when is the right time to read the information to make it useful. These items were shown as we use them here at the factory but really are not something you need to use in the field.
